It is my desire, through the writing of The Gospel We Preach, to bring an exposition of the different aspects and truths of the Gospel of Jesus Christ. Preaching may take many different forms, whether from the church pulpit or in more relaxed environments in coffee bars or small groups. Water can come in various containers, but it is still water! The Gospel can be presented in various ways, but it must still be the Gospel that eventually leads to genuine repentance to life. It is a love story of God seeking to bring a lost world back into relationship with Himself. It is a plan that called for the greatest sacrifice the universe has ever seen. It is the Gospel of God's grace and love that offers every living soul the opportunity to step out of spiritual darkness and death into the abundant life of Christ. This book will take you on a journey through the great truths of salvation that every believer needs to understand. To become a disciple and fully devoted follower of Jesus Christ, it is vitally important to understand who we are in Christ and how this new life He offers really transforms. The Gospel We Preach can be given to those who may not as yet come to faith in Christ, and it will be a great resource for all believers, whether new to the faith or have been serving God for many years. For those who aspire to become preachers and those who have perhaps been serving the Lord in ministry for many years, my prayer is that this book will inspire you to preach the Gospel with all its amazing love, passion, and power. The book is illustrated with some personal testimony and some amusing incidents. May you be blessed as you read The Gospel We Preach.

This is a short and to the point book on pastors and preaching. It is designed for the busy biovocational pastor who may not have the time nor desire to read a larger book on preaching. Much of the material in this book reflects the material in other books on preaching, but this book does contain some ideas that will not be found in any other book on preaching. This book suggests that a pastor who desires to see his people grow spiritually and in Biblical understanding would be well served to develop the practice of preaching through the books of the Bible. It points our some distinct advantages to the preacher and the congregation in this plan of preaching. The last section of the book contains some sermons that were prepared in the manner suggested by the author.

Jesus made gospel preaching a priority for Himself, the apostles, and the church. And if we are going to carry out the task of gospel preaching today, we must consider why the Lord committed this sacred duty to His followers. In this booklet, Martin Rizley winsomely describes the nature, necessity, and manner of gospel preaching so that we will better recognize it as the high priority Christ established it to be. Most ministers, missionaries, and laymen know and affirm these truths when they hear them, but how often do we forget them in the midst of the battle when so many other worthy needs are set before us? We all admire humility when we see it. But how do we practice it? How does humility--the foundational virtue of the normal Christian life--become a normal part of our everyday lives? Jerry Bridges sees in the Beatitudes a series of blessings from Jesus, a pattern for humility in action. Starting with poverty in spirit--an acknowledgment that in and of ourselves we are incapable of living holy lives pleasing to God--and proceeding through our mourning over personal sin, our hunger and thirst for righteousness, our experience of persecutions large and small, and more, we discover that humility is itself a blessing: At every turn, God is present to us, giving grace to the humble and lifting us up to blessing.
